How they compare

Saudi Arabia currently reports 78.5% against 77.8% in India, a difference of 0.7%.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 7 shared years of data; in 2018 it was India ahead.

India ranks 20th and Saudi Arabia ranks 17th of 125 countries.

Across the 2 decades both report, India averaged higher in 1 and Saudi Arabia in 1.

The ratio of the labor force with basic education to the working-age population with basic education. Basic education comprises primary education or lower secondary education according to the International Standard Classification of Education 2011 (ISCED 2011).
